How many towns are there in the world called Halifax?

World wide there are nine towns with the name Halifax. Five of them are in the United States. They are in Massachusetts, North Carolina, Pennsylvania, Vermont and Virginia.

What is meant by the name cornhill?

"Cornhill" refers to a historical market area in cities like London where corn (grain) was traded. The name originates from the Old English words "corn" meaning grain and "hyll" meaning hill, indicating that the market may have been located on a slight incline. Today, the term is sometimes used metaphorically to refer to financial districts or areas of commerce.


What does the name wakefield mean?

It is from the city of Wakefield in Yorkshire and means "the festival field".
